Bleach's Impact On Nails: Effects, Risks, And Nail Health Tips

what does bleach do to your nails

Bleach is a powerful chemical commonly used for cleaning and disinfecting, but its effects on nails can be both immediate and long-term. When bleach comes into contact with nails, it can cause dryness, brittleness, and discoloration due to its harsh nature, which strips away natural oils and weakens the nail structure. Prolonged or frequent exposure may lead to more severe issues, such as thinning nails, peeling, or even chemical burns. Additionally, bleach can disrupt the nail’s pH balance, making it more susceptible to infections or fungal growth. While occasional exposure may not cause significant harm, consistent use without proper protection, such as gloves, can compromise nail health and appearance. Understanding these effects is crucial for anyone regularly handling bleach or seeking to maintain strong, healthy nails.

Brittleness and Weakness: Prolonged exposure leads to dry, brittle, and easily breakable nails

Bleach, a common household cleaner, is notorious for its harsh effects on nails. Prolonged exposure to this chemical can strip nails of their natural moisture, leading to a condition characterized by brittleness and weakness. This occurs because bleach disrupts the nail’s protein structure, particularly keratin, which is essential for maintaining strength and flexibility. As a result, nails become dry, prone to splitting, and easily breakable, even under minimal stress.

To understand the mechanism, consider how bleach’s alkaline nature alters the nail’s pH balance. Healthy nails thrive in a slightly acidic environment, typically around pH 5.5. Bleach, with a pH of 11–13, raises this level significantly, causing dehydration and structural damage. Over time, repeated exposure without proper protection—such as wearing gloves—exacerbates this issue. For instance, individuals who clean with bleach daily or work in industries requiring frequent use may notice their nails becoming thinner and more fragile within weeks.

Preventing bleach-induced brittleness requires proactive measures. First, always wear nitrile or rubber gloves when handling bleach to create a barrier between the chemical and your nails. After exposure, rinse hands thoroughly with water and apply a moisturizer containing urea or glycerin to restore hydration. Incorporating a nail hardener or biotin supplement into your routine can also strengthen nails over time. However, avoid overusing hardening products, as they can sometimes make nails too rigid, increasing breakage risk.

Comparatively, natural remedies like coconut oil or jojoba oil can provide relief by replenishing lost oils. These should be applied nightly and massaged into the nail bed for best results. Additionally, reducing bleach usage by opting for milder cleaning alternatives—such as vinegar or baking soda—can minimize damage. For those who cannot avoid bleach, limiting contact time to under 10 minutes per session and allowing nails to recover for at least 24 hours between exposures is crucial.

Nail Plate Damage: It weakens the nail structure, making it thin and prone to splitting

Bleach, a common household cleaner, is often used for its powerful disinfecting properties. However, its effects on the nail plate are far from beneficial. Prolonged or frequent exposure to bleach can lead to significant nail plate damage, weakening the nail structure and making it thin and prone to splitting. This occurs because bleach strips the nails of their natural oils and moisture, leaving them brittle and vulnerable. For individuals who regularly handle bleach, such as cleaning professionals or DIY enthusiasts, this issue can become particularly problematic.

To understand the mechanism behind this damage, consider the nail plate’s composition. Comprised primarily of keratin, a protein that relies on moisture and oils for flexibility and strength, the nail plate is susceptible to harsh chemicals like bleach. When bleach comes into contact with the nails, it disrupts the lipid barrier, causing dehydration. Over time, this dehydration weakens the keratin bonds, resulting in thinning nails that are more likely to split or crack. Even diluted bleach solutions, often used in household cleaning, can contribute to this damage if exposure is frequent or prolonged.

Preventing bleach-induced nail plate damage requires proactive measures. First, always wear protective gloves when handling bleach or bleach-based products. Nitrile or latex gloves provide a reliable barrier, minimizing direct contact with the chemical. Second, after removing gloves, rinse hands thoroughly with water and apply a moisturizing hand and nail cream. Products containing ingredients like glycerin, urea, or jojoba oil can help restore lost moisture and strengthen the nail structure. For those already experiencing thinning or splitting nails, biotin supplements (after consulting a healthcare provider) and regular application of nail-strengthening treatments can aid in recovery.

Comparing bleach exposure to other nail stressors highlights its severity. While acetone-based nail polish removers or UV gel manicures can also weaken nails, bleach’s impact is often more immediate and pronounced due to its high pH level and oxidizing properties. Unlike these other factors, bleach not only dries out the nail but also alters its protein structure, making recovery more challenging. This underscores the importance of treating bleach exposure with greater caution, especially for individuals with naturally thin or brittle nails.

Bleach, a common household cleaner, is notorious for its harsh effects on nails, often leaving them dry, brittle, and discolored. Prolonged or frequent exposure can strip the natural oils from the nail bed, leading to peeling, cracking, and even long-term weakness. While it’s impossible to completely eliminate these risks when using bleach, adopting protective measures can significantly reduce damage. Wearing gloves and moisturizing afterward are two simple yet effective strategies to safeguard your nails.

Step 1: Choose the Right Gloves

Not all gloves are created equal when it comes to bleach protection. Opt for nitrile or rubber gloves, which are more resistant to chemicals than latex or vinyl. Ensure they fit snugly to prevent bleach from seeping in, but not so tight that they restrict movement. For added safety, consider gloves with a textured surface for better grip, especially when handling slippery items. Avoid reusing gloves if they’ve been exposed to bleach, as they may degrade over time, reducing their protective capabilities.

Step 2: Moisturize Strategically

After removing gloves, immediately cleanse your hands and nails with mild soap and warm water to eliminate any residual bleach. Follow this by applying a rich, emollient-based moisturizer to replenish lost moisture. Look for products containing ingredients like shea butter, glycerin, or ceramides, which lock in hydration and repair the skin barrier. For nails, massage cuticle oil or petroleum jelly into the nail beds to strengthen and protect them. Repeat this moisturizing routine at least twice daily, especially if you’ve had multiple bleach exposures in a short period.

Cautions and Additional Tips

While gloves and moisturizing are essential, they’re not foolproof. Avoid prolonged bleach exposure even with gloves on, as chemicals can still penetrate over time. If you notice any signs of irritation, such as redness or itching, discontinue use and consult a dermatologist. For those with sensitive skin or pre-existing nail conditions, consider delegating bleach-related tasks to others or using alternative cleaning agents. Lastly, keep your nails trimmed and filed to minimize surface area exposed to bleach and reduce the risk of breakage.
